Episode 11: Phil Everitt talks about in-stadium referee education

Advantage OverIn Episode 11 of the Advantage Over podcast, I’m joined by Phil Everitt, a referee with the Staffordshire and Royal Navy Societies, who mixes his referee background with his day-job as an IT Manager. In a unique way, Phil helps people attending top level rugby understand what’s in front of them.

We delve into the how, and the why in this episode – explaining what this touch screen does, and how it helps the 26,000 spectators in the stadium to enjoy their afternoon watching rugby to the max.

We also dip into some of the other initiatives that Leicester Tigers have to help educate their fan base into refereeing matters.
